FAQs for finding drop-in daycares near you in Camp Hill, PA

Drop-in daycare near you in Camp Hill, PA can be a flexible and convenient solution for busy parents who need child care on an as-needed basis. This type of child care gives families the flexibility to drop their children off for just a few hours or for an entire day, depending on their individual needs. This kind of drop-in service can help to reduce stress associated with arranging more traditional, longer-term child care options.

Typically, drop-in daycares cater to children between the ages of 6 weeks and 5 years old, but daycares will vary depending on their facilities and requirements. When reaching out to drop-in daycares in Camp Hill, PA, be sure to mention the age of your child or children and confirm they accept children in that range.

While drop-in daycares in Camp Hill, PA may require a short registration process and forms to be filled out, it is usually not necessary to make a reservation ahead of time for each visit. This convenience makes drop-in daycare an ideal option for those with unpredictable schedules or when babysitters aren't available due to illness or other unanticipated events. However, drop-in centers may fill up quickly during peak times, so it's always best to call ahead to ensure the needed availability.

When preparing to drop your child off at drop-in daycare near you in Camp Hill, PA, it is important to make sure that you are bringing all of the necessary items for a successful and enjoyable experience. Remember to bring any blankets or stuffed animals that may serve as a comfort item -- this may even include pacifiers or sippy cups if necessary. It is also important to remember snacks and drinks, so your child stays well fed throughout their stay. Don't forget essentials like diapers, wipes, and changes of clothing!
